“Even if I beat Usyk, I don’t want to talk about it.” Beterbiev’s interview

even-if-i-beat-usyk-i-dont-want-to-talk-jpg

Unified IBF/WBC/WBO light heavyweight champion (up to 79.4 kg) Canadian Artur Beterbiev (18-0, 18 KOs) gave
interview for the British media.

The 100% knockout spoke about his future opponent – Briton Anthony Yarde (23-2, 22 KOs), whose fight is scheduled for January 28 in London (England). Beterbiev also talked about working with his coach, weight race, knockdowns, possible fights with the WBA super champion Russian Dmitry Bivol (21-0, 11 KOs) and the unified heavyweight champion (over 90.7 kg) Ukrainian Oleksandr Usyk (20-0 , 13 KOs).

– Welcome to london.

– Thanks.

– You were here 10 years ago, boxing at the Olympics. What are your memories of the London Olympics?

Let’s not talk about the past. I look forward to the future, not the past.

— Okay, then about the future. Anthony Yard. Are you looking forward to the fight?

– Yes, I’m looking forward to it. Because this is a new fight, a new challenge, everything is new. I’m trying to prepare for this fight.

– How difficult an opponent in the person of Anthony Yarde do you expect?

“I can’t say that. Because any opponent… I prepared 100% for all my past opponents. It’s not that this one is like this, and the other one is like this. You are always 100% Prepared.

– At the beginning of your career, you were shunned. You beat Tavoris Cloud and all the other light heavyweights have been running from you for years.

— [улыбается]

– Now you are at such a stage in your career that people have begun to recognize your talent and abilities. Does it mean a lot to you now?

“My boxing is my job. If some people like it, I’m happy. If not, I don’t care [улыбается].

– You are now in a position where people are very eager to see your boxing. I mean, you didn’t get opportunities earlier in your career, but you’re getting them now, which should be good, as a boxer, to have more focus on your career.

– Yes. My dream is to one day become a good boxer. I’m going to make my dream come true.

– You said after the fight with Joe Smith that you are trying to be a good boxer.

I’m still trying to be.

If you have three belts, it does not mean that you are a good boxer. I know that I need to fix a lot of things to prove my skills. I have a lot of these things and I’m working on them.

Explain to me the influence of your coach Mark Ramsey. A very interesting person. Tell me about training with him and how he helps you develop into a good boxer.

Yes, we work as a duet. Our duet is not bad, we understand each other. We can talk with him: what I don’t like, what he doesn’t like. We fix this and focus on work 100 percent, working on specific nuances.

– After the fight with Joe Smith, Anthony Yarde said that he thinks you are a little slow. What will be your answer to this?

— I’m wildly sorry for being slow. But next time I’ll try to be faster [улыбается].

How good is Anthony Yarde? Did you watch his fight with Kovalev?

“I haven’t watched full Yard fights like the one with Kovalev yet. We just started looking at it.

What are your early impressions?

– He is a good fighter. He’s like a bodybuilder. He has good experience, he fought good guys. I respect him. I try to prepare and be 101% ready.

“People are talking about fighting Callum Johnson, Jeff Page. Do you think people focus too much on the fact that you were knocked down in those fights?

You know, I don’t pay attention to it. First of all, I do not pay attention to the past, and secondly, for me it is experience. It happened, and it happened. This is boxing. It didn’t happen in football. For boxing, this is normal. I look at it as an experience. That’s all.

– As an amateur, you boxed at 91 kg. You are in your late 30s now. How easy or difficult is it to hit the 79.4kg weight limit right now?

– When I fought in England with Usyk, at that time my weight was 83 kg, not 90 kg. He has never been 91 kg. That’s why it’s not difficult for me to make weight. Not easy, but not very hard.

– After this year, people are talking about Dmitry Bivol. They say that maybe Canelo will get your weight back. I know your focus is on this fight, but what are your plans for the future? Is the absolute championship still your dream, your goal?

Yes, but don’t tell anyone. [улыбается].

– What do you think of Dmitry Bivol’s performance against Canelo?

I didn’t watch this fight. I watched some of the highlights, but not the whole fight. When I have a signed contract to fight with someone, then I start watching, but I’m not interested in watching everyone else [улыбается].

— You mentioned Oleksandr Usyk. He is now the unified heavyweight champion. Do you still want to meet him in the pros, or do you think that now this fight will not take place?

– I will be very happy if this fight takes place in professionals. I believe I can show him something in the pros. I can give him a very good fight. I don’t want to say that I will beat him. Even if I beat him, I don’t want to talk about it. You know, you communicate with boxers. Boxers are always expressive people. Do you know a joke? Anyone can hurt a boxer, but not everyone will get a chance to apologize [улыбается].

How will your fight end? Bob Arum says there’s no chance the fight will go the distance. He says that 100% will be a knockout. Do you agree?

– I dont know. He knows boxing better than me. He has been in boxing for a long time. [улыбается].
